家有书画App源码设计与实现:前端技术与高效解决方案

版权申诉
0 下载量 112 浏览量 更新于2024-10-19 收藏 11.02MB ZIP 举报
资源摘要信息:"基于Javascript的painting家有书画app设计源码" 1. 项目概述 本项目是一个基于Javascript编程语言和前端技术开发的家有书画应用程序,旨在通过高效的解决方案为用户提供便利的书画浏览、购买和管理体验。源码中包含多种类型的文件,反映了不同技术层面的实现。 2. Javascript文件 源码包含了40个JavaScript文件,这些文件是应用程序的核心,负责处理用户交互、数据处理、页面渲染和前后端的数据交互。JavaScript的使用覆盖了从客户端逻辑处理到动画效果的实现,是实现动态网页和用户界面的关键。 3. SVG文件 源码中有22个SVG文件,SVG(Scalable Vector Graphics)是一种基于XML的图像格式,用于描述二维矢量图形。在网页设计中,SVG能够提供高质量的图形,同时易于修改和扩展。这些SVG文件可能用于展示书画作品的高清细节、应用图标或其他图形元素。 4. CSS文件 共有19个CSS文件,CSS(层叠样式表)用于描述网页的表现形式,包括布局、颜色、字体等样式设置。CSS文件是实现应用界面美观、统一和响应式设计的基础。它们可能包含了全局样式定义、主题样式以及媒体查询等。 5. HTML文件 源码中包含17个HTML文件,这些文件定义了网页的结构,通过标记语言向浏览器展示内容。HTML文件是整个应用的骨架,包含了各种页面元素,如导航栏、搜索框、书画作品列表和详情页等。 6. 图片文件 源码包括10个PNG图片文件和9个JPG图片文件,这些图片文件用于展示书画作品、应用的界面装饰和其他图形元素。PNG和JPG是常用的网页图片格式,各有优势,如PNG支持透明度,而JPG适用于照片和复杂图像。 7. MAP文件 源码中有5个MAP文件,MAP文件通常与图像映射相关,允许将图像的不同区域设置为超链接。在本项目中,它们可能用于实现书画作品的点击互动功能,使得用户能够点击作品的不同部分获取更多详情。 8. 字体文件 包含了4个EOT、4个TTF和4个WOFF字体文件。这些字体文件包含了应用所需的各种自定义字体,EOT、TTF和WOFF是三种不同的字体文件格式,它们支持不同浏览器的字体嵌入需求。自定义字体的使用可以增加应用的视觉吸引力和品牌识别度。 9. 文件名称列表分析 文件名称列表中的文件如orderManage.html、productDetail.html等,直观地反映了各个页面的功能,如订单管理、产品详情查看、结算页面等。这些文件名提供了页面功能和组织结构的概览,体现了应用的主要功能模块。 10. 技术栈和开发工具 从源码的构成来看,项目采用的技术栈主要基于前端技术,其中JavaScript作为主要的编程语言,结合HTML、CSS构建了应用的基础结构。开发过程中可能使用了代码编辑器、版本控制系统、网页测试工具等,以保证开发效率和代码质量。 11. 应用目标和用户界面 项目的目标是为用户提供一个方便浏览、购买和管理书画作品的应用。用户界面设计遵循用户体验原则,使得应用不仅在功能上强大,在视觉上也应吸引用户。书画的高清展示、流畅的交互体验和简便的购买流程是设计的重点。 12. 可维护性和扩展性 由于源码包含了多个文件,并且按照文件类型进行了分类,这有助于项目的可维护性。不同文件类型的分离不仅使代码更加清晰,也使得未来对应用的更新和扩展更为方便。此外,良好的代码注释和文档也是提高项目可维护性的关键因素。 总结来说,该源码项目体现了现代网页应用开发的最佳实践,从代码组织到文件类型使用,都遵循了前端开发的规范和原则。通过使用Javascript和多种前端技术,成功实现了一个功能丰富、用户体验佳的家有书画应用。